Scalability
3scale offers robust scalability features, allowing organizations to effectively manage increased API traffic without compromising performance.
Access Control
Provides a range of access control features, including rate limiting, IP filtering, and user-based permissions, ensuring security and tailored access to APIs.
Analytics and Monitoring
Comprehensive analytics and monitoring tools provide insights into API usage patterns, enabling data-driven decisions and optimization.
Flexible Deployment
Supports multiple deployment options, including on-premises, cloud, and hybrid models, making it versatile for different infrastructure needs.
Developer Portal
Offers a customizable developer portal to facilitate easy onboarding and engagement for API consumers.

I ran into something similar to this with the 3scale.net api gateway. They had a modified version of nginx that talked to their backend api and downloaded and cache'd the customer info and used that as part of the api proxy. However, they had their own custom implementation. Source: about 4 years ago
3scale, a comprehensive API management platform developed by Red Hat, continues to gain notable traction in the domain of API tools and web service automation. Featuring prominently in the competitive landscape alongside tools such as Apigee, Postman, and Amazon API Gateway, 3scale is recognized for its robust capabilities in API management, offering solutions to share, secure, distribute, control, and monetize APIs. This is crucial for both managing internal and external users efficiently, allowing organizations to maintain streamlined operations while enhancing user interactions.
3scaleโs platform provides a wide range of functionalities that appeal to organizations looking to have granular control over their API ecosystems. A significant feature is its ease of facilitating fine-grained access management for APIs, ensuring that both security and accessibility are maintained at optimal levels. As APIs become central to business operations, 3scale supports monetization strategies, allowing businesses to effectively harness their APIs as revenue-generating assets.
A unique aspect of 3scale's offering is its modified version of nginx. This adaptation functions as part of an API gateway, interfacing with the backend to download, cache customer information, and subsequently utilize this data within API proxy processes. Such customization indicates 3scale's flexibility and technical adeptness in addressing complex API management scenarios, thereby providing tailored solutions for intricate needs like credits-based API access designs.
